Material Science: Why Use EPE Foam?

EPE (Expanded Polyethylene) is a lightweight, closed-cell material that offers a superior strength-to-weight ratio compared to traditional polystyrene. It is highly resilient, allowing it to absorb repeated impacts without losing structural integrity.

Property Industrial Performance B2B Application
Non-Abrasive Safe for high-gloss and painted finishes Furniture, cabinetry, and automotive parts
Chemically Inert Will not react with metals or coatings Precision tooling and medical devices
Water Resistant Closed-cell structure repels moisture Export shipping and long-term storage

Foam Packaging FAQ

What is the difference between PE foam and Styrofoam?

PE (Polyethylene) foam is flexible and non-abrasive, making it better for wrapping surfaces. Styrofoam (EPS) is rigid and brittle, primarily used for block-moulded protection and eskies.

Can foam edge protectors be reused?

Yes. Our industrial-grade foam profiles are highly resilient and can be used multiple times for internal warehouse movements or returning transit cycles.
